Michael Bay Will Stay On for Fifth Transformer Film

It has been reported that Michael Bay will be directing the next installment of the Transformers franchise, "Transformers 5".

Bay has agreed to come back on board, but under one condition - he wants to make a "smaller" film first.  This means that the film will most likely not be released in 2016.  

Ben Kendrick, producer for the film, said in a statement, "I think it's one of those classic things where somebody reported that, and suddenly it became our plan. We have never discussed the idea of how to hand it off, honestly. It's not like we don't think, well what happens if Michael doesn't do it, of course, you do. But we want to keep Michael on this, so we're not spending any time worrying about who could come in. We're trying to figure out how to keep him going and keep him excited."
